Verifying Meter Functionality

It is very important to verify that the CTs of the RSM-5c and RSM-5 are
properly installed. Follow the steps below to verify the voltage, kWh reading,
current, and power.
I. Verifying Voltage
1) Press and hold the Display Scroll button until the following menu heading
is displayed:
2) Release the Display Scroll button. Scroll down by pressing and releasing
the Display Scroll button until the "Volts" screen is displayed (examples
shown for 120V, 277V, and 347V):
3) Verify that phases A, B, and C are displaying voltages within normal
range, which is -10% to +10% of the rated voltage.
II. Verifying kWh Reading
1. Press and hold the Display Scroll button until the following menu is
displayed:
2. Release the Display Scroll button. Scroll down by pressing and releasing
the Display Scroll button until the following screen is displayed, indicating
the All Hours kWh reading for the meter:
3. Verify that the kWh value increases on the LCD (assumes active load).

III. Verifying Current and Power
1. Press and hold the Display Scroll button. Scroll down by pressing and
releasing the Display Scroll button until the following menu heading is
displayed:
2. Release the Display Scroll button. Scroll down by pressing and releasing
the Display Scroll button until the following screen is displayed:
The A(mperage) reading is the indication of current. The A(mperage) reading
in the display above will always be a positive number, even if the CT was
incorrectly installed. Check the reading, and using the correct multiplier, see
if it indicates the approximate expected current. Remember that this applies
to Phase 1 only. If all the numbers on the multiplier screen (under the Phase
Diagnostics menu in the Display Menu Structure) were 1.00 and the current
transformers are 100:0.1, the correct multiplier is 1 and the readings are
the actual values seen on the LCD. If the CT's are 200:0.1, multiply the LCD
reading by 2.
The W(att) reading is the indication of power. The W(att) reading counts
forward when viewed on the LCD. A negative power reading is indicative of
an incorrectly installed CT, or one that is cross-phased with the wrong voltage
(phase) leg. The R(eactive) reading can be negative, depending on the nature
of the load. Negative values indicate a capacitive load while positive values
indicate an inductive load.
3. Scroll down by pressing and releasing the Display Scroll button until the
following screen is displayed:
Under normal conditions the phase angle (x.x˚) should be between -30˚ and
+30˚ (refer to Figure 5-1) and the power factor should be a number between
0.80 and 1.0.
